Featured Projects

image

Pearl UI

User-friendly UI library for React Native, offering ready-to-use components, framer-motion-like animations, dark mode, and responsive design.

image

Futon

Python-based backtesting library for simulating trading strategies over historical data for creating cryptocurrency trading bots.

image

Tweet Sense

Sentiment analysis for Twitter hashtags using an LSTM model trained on the Sentiment140 dataset from Kaggle, to evaluate and display sentiments.

image

Palette Auto-Generator

Automatic color palette generation for UI design using genetic algorithms. By inputting a base color, these algorithms craft aesthetic and accessible palettes.

image

Tic-Tac-Toe AI Bots

Intelligent bots capable of playing Tic-Tac-Toe built using the Minimax Algorithm and Reinforcement Learning demonstrating the application of foundational AI concepts.

image

StackOverflow Search Buddy

Word2Vec encodings based search engine for StackOverflow questions that ranks results based on semantic similarity instead of keywords
